Hegla Setting New Standards at Fensterbau 2012

Date: 6 March 2012
Source: www.h-stanley.com
Fensterbau frontale 2012 will provide Hegla with the unique opportunity to demonstrate the major advantages of its pvcu racking and storage range to a gobal market.

With innovative system solutions, technologies and services for all sized storage projects the company will be demonstrating four main products from the range on Stand 404 at the international exhibition in Hall 4A at Fensterbau Frontale 2012 in Nuernberg, Germany. As one of the world’s largest manufacturers of PVC-U storage and handling equipment, Hegla Kretzschau will use the show as a forum to demonstrate major cost saving benefits that include innovative, automated designs and modular construction which optimize production facility space.



Hegla systems on display will include the automatic, compact and long-bar storage systems which are manufactured as bespoke concepts and can accommodate several in- and out-feed stations, according to customer specifications Other areas of Hegla’s expertise to be highlighted will include carefully designed delivery racks and trolleys, which feature the most comprehensive range of certified items on the market today, showing Hegla’s leading market edge by providing the industry with uncompromising quality at a competitive price. Additionally the company will present new and advanced product developments with its vacuum lifting technology, which has been developed specifically for handling windows and associated window elements with carefully designed and customized overhead crane systems. Vacuum lifting devices for standard double, triple and oversize insulating glass units are also available.
